Step 0: Prep like you mean it (because the picks can get wild)

Before any “TikTok picks my makeup” moment happens, I always prep the same way so the final look doesn’t turn into a patchy mess. This is the boring part, but it’s the part that makes every random look wearable.

My non-negotiables:

1) Clean base (even just a quick rinse).
2) Moisturizer that actually sinks in (not slippery).
3) Sunscreen if it’s daytime—because no makeup trend is worth skipping that step.
4) A primer vibe depending on what the “pick” seems to want: pore-blur if the look is full coverage, glow-boost if the look is “sun-kissed.”

Already, this is where the pick_my_makeup theme gets funny, because some prompts scream “flawless poreless” and others scream “dewy beach day.” I basically set myself up for either outcome.

This is the chaotic-neutral version of pick_my_makeup. You literally place your finger on the screen and the filter decides what step you do next (or what category you pick next). It’s like a randomizer for your face.

To make it actually work in real life (and not turn into a mess), I follow a structure even when the steps are random:

Rule 1: If a step is chosen early (like lips), I do a “placeholder” version first, then refine at the end.
Rule 2: If the filter picks something intense (like bold blush), I build it slowly. I can always add more, but I can’t un-add without ruining the base.
Rule 3: I keep one anchor consistent: either base finish (all glowy) or color family (all warm). That way, the randomness still looks intentional.

When the filter makes me do things out of order, it weirdly helps me break habits. Like I always do brows early, but if the pick forces me to do cheeks first, I end up placing everything lighter and more natural. It’s giving “accidental good technique.”

Round 5: Letting TikTok pick my makeup steps (step-by-step chaos)

This is similar to the fingerprint filter vibe, but it’s more like: the trend decides the steps, the order, or the categories. Sometimes it’s “step and pump” style, sometimes it’s “do whatever the filter says,” sometimes it’s “search and use the first look that pops up.”

What I learned from doing this multiple times is that the order changes the outcome more than the products do. For example:

If blush happens before concealer: the cheeks look more diffused and natural.
If powder happens too early: everything after can look dry.
If lips happen too early: I forget and wipe them off halfway through 😭

So when the steps are picked for me, I try to keep the textures compatible: cream with cream, powder with powder, and I only set at the end where I truly need it.

The one thing that made every “pick” look better: choosing a color family

Even when the picks were all over the place, I noticed the looks turned out best when I kept the tones consistent. Warm tones across eyes/cheeks/lips made everything look intentional. Neutral tones made it feel clean and modern. If I mixed too many undertones, it got confusing fast.

So if you’re trying pick_my_makeup at home, here’s the cheat code: let the filter pick the steps, but you pick the undertone. That’s how you keep the chaos cute.

Little fixes that saved me mid-GRWM (because picks don’t care about mistakes)

When the base looked too heavy: I pressed a clean damp sponge over everything to lift excess product without removing coverage.
When blush got too intense: I tapped a tiny bit of leftover base over the edges to soften it.
When the eyes felt unbalanced: I added a little definition at the outer lash line instead of adding more shadow everywhere.
When the look felt “unfinished”: I added a subtle lip line and a final mascara coat. That combo fixes almost anything.
